why anyone would continue to use this arcaic box of garbage is beyond me. yes, i'm bitter, i just started using one a couple months ago and last night i lost EVERYTHING! you can't even back your data up properly. recording pings onto a tape recorded or HD. what is that all about. sure, it was great 30 years ago maybe but there surely must be something better now right?

the main reason i started using it was so that i would not have to stop and start between tracks. i want to have a continuos non stop thing going on. can you do this on an mpc?

basically, this is what i want the sequencer to do:

1. controll midi
2. be able to play an entire set (at least 1 hour) without having to stop and start
3. it would be great to find one that could record onthe fly

any suggestions? i'd even consider a laptop if these ideas where worked out. please help!

i'll second the yamaha qx-3. step recording, two midi outs, 16 tracks, and it has a built-in datadisk recorder for saving sysex dumps from other synths, etc. all is saved to floppy for easy handling. you can save each song as a sequence, then chain them in any order, saving your whole set on floppy. really though, i've found almost no info for it on the net. they can be had for pretty cheap if you can find one. also, this only goes for the qx-3, i think all the other qx are junk...
